asp.net二级联动下拉菜单为什么有刷新?急急急急急!!!在线等。。。
两个dropdownlist控件,一个城市,一个专业,用switch语句添加的联动,要怎样让页面不刷新?protectedvoidtcity_SelectedIndexC...
两个dropdownlist控件,一个城市,一个专业,用switch语句添加的联动,要怎样让页面不刷新?
protected void tcity_SelectedIndexChanged(object sender, EventArgs e)
{
if(tcity.SelectedIndex>0){
tcourse.Visible = true;
switch(tcity.SelectedItem.Text){
case "上海":
tcourse.Items.Clear();
tcourse.Items.Add("行政");
break;
case "南京":
tcourse.Items.Clear();
tcourse.Items.Add("销售");
break;
}
} 展开
protected void tcity_SelectedIndexChanged(object sender, EventArgs e)
{
if(tcity.SelectedIndex>0){
tcourse.Visible = true;
switch(tcity.SelectedItem.Text){
case "上海":
tcourse.Items.Clear();
tcourse.Items.Add("行政");
break;
case "南京":
tcourse.Items.Clear();
tcourse.Items.Add("销售");
break;
}
} 展开
展开全部
如果你只用dropdownlist控件,和代码后置处理逻辑,那么我可以肯定的告诉你,不可能不刷新,还是用 js+ajax,根据一个省下拉框的数据异步请求数据库的市的数据,然后用js更新页面
追问
谢谢!有没有详细的代码呢?
追答
这里牵涉到的技术太多,写不下
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询